The Prisoner TV show released 29 September 1967 - 1 February 1968: - The Prisoner (known only as Number Six) is a former government agent who abruptly resigns from his job and has been imprisoned in a beautiful and charming-yet-bizarre and enigmatic community -- a mysterious seaside "village" that is isolated from the mainland by mountains and the sea. Presumably wanted for the top-secret information he knows, Number Six is hunted, yet thwarts his captors at every turn. However, he's still trapped in the village by floating, glowing "rovers," mysterious, balloonlike devices that capture those who try to escape.
HE DRIVES: The hero of the show, known only as 'Number Six' is shown during the opening credits of every show driving a very distinctive British car,
a Lotus Super Seven, British Racing Green with a yellow nose, and red leather interior, with the license number KAR 120.
